How Much Gas Does Patio Heater Use. The gas is burned in a heating element, which heats up a reflector that radiates the heat outwards to warm the surrounding area. This means that one kilogram of gas. Propane and butane need to be released under different pressure. The average modern day “efficient” patio heater will use approximately 1kg of gas (propane/lpg) per 12kw of power. With daily use of a gas patio heater with a 13.5kw burner for example, you may need to replace/refill a 10kg bottle a couple of times a. According to research, a 40,000btu patio heater can use a 10kg gas tank for 10 hours if it stays on the whole time. Propane patio heaters use propane gas as fuel to produce heat.
